## Break-Glass: Nightfill Scheduler

Release manager only. If Nightfill's control plane rejects all admin sessions and backfills are queued past cutoff, invoke break-glass. Pause the dispatcher, drain in-flight jobs, then unlock the console via the emergency login on the standby node. Every use is audited; file a post-incident note within 24 hours. Do not share this page outside the release team. Authenticate with the recovery passphrase shown below.

unlock words, bawef-kahap: sorax-sorir-quenys-aldok

### Changed

The billing worker's deploy toggle BG_SWAP_MODE has been renamed to BLUEGREEN_STRATEGY for consistency with the rest of the Tolvane platform. Accepted values are unchanged: `drain` and `cutover`. Old name is honored until release 3.9 with a deprecation warning in the Ferrowick deploy logs. Update your env files before the weekly cutoff. Note that the blue-green orchestrator also authenticates to the swap coordinator, and its credential belongs in the env file on the line immediately after the strategy setting.

env line for fajop-taguf: VAULT_KEY20=82a8caa7b14c704c3638

FAQ: Why does the Fernley CSV Import Wizard reject files after a failed dry run? The wizard locks its staging vault when three consecutive validation passes fail, to prevent partially mapped columns from being committed. Maintainers should not delete the staging directory; the lock clears once the vault is reopened. Column mappings are preserved through the lock. To reopen the staging vault and resume imports, enter the recovery passphrase shown below.

recovery phrase for bajeg-kawip: fraox-fenath-noveth

Quick heads-up on Pinwheel UI versioning: we cut a minor release every sprint, and anything touching component props needs a changeset file in the PR. No changeset, no merge — the bot will nag you. Majors are rare and go through the design council first. The full policy, with examples of what counts as breaking, lives on the internal page below.

wiki page, bahip-yahip: https://grafana.qirvanlabs.corp/browse/display/projects/cc3a1b9dbfc9